New Resource: Overcoming Anxiety God’s Way
I’m also grateful to share that my new booklet has been released: Overcoming Anxiety God’s Way: A Biblical Guide to Finding Peace from Worry and Fear. This resource walks carefully through Philippians 4:4–9 and seeks to provide biblical help for those struggling with anxiety.

In a world filled with uncertainty and constant pressure, many are searching for answers. But God has not left us without guidance. His Word speaks directly to the heart of our anxieties and points us to the sufficiency of Christ. It is my hope that this booklet will serve as a practical and faithful tool for individuals, families, and churches seeking to address anxiety from a thoroughly biblical perspective.
